Create WinForm DataGridView with custom columns, sync with DB and export to Excel

  • Estado: Closed
  • Premio: €400
  • Propuestas recibidas: 7
  • Ganador: tauqirpervez

Resumen del concurso

WinForm DataGridView shall be hosted with standard columns (textbox, combobox, checkbox and button) and custom columns with custom controls (nullable DatePicker, nullable TimePicker, percent TextBox and money TextBox). The custom controls which shall be hosted in the DataGridView already exist.
Entries in DataGridView shall be synchronized with MS SQL DataBase (using Entity Framework).
Entries in DataBase shall be exported in an Excel file and an Excel table with proper formatting shall be created (Excel 2010 and higher).
For more details please see attached Specification file.

Habilidades recomendadas

Principales propuestas de este concurso

Ver más participaciones

Tablero Público de Clarificación

  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    I've left you the final design in a private message, please do check and provide feedback. In case of any concerns, do let me know. Thanks.

    •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    You've mentioned in the document, "The ComboBoxes in the column “User” shall have the same entries as the ComboBox at the top of the Winform."
    1. Will the user be able to select a different user using the ComboBox in the column in the DataGridView?
    2. If the answer to 1 is yes, then the user may select the same user in multiple rows, update different values in the various columns, and try to save the data. What should happen then?

    • 3 años atrás
    1. tauqirpervez
      tauqirpervez
      • 3 años atrás

      Thanks, it does help. I just need you to confirm another query though. This far, I was assuming that the filtering would be done on the basis of the unique ID column, and I was populating entries in the grid based on the selected ID. So even if 2 users had the same UserName ('User1'), since the IDs are different, the grid would only show one entry corresponding to the selected ID. As I understand now based on your comment, once an entry is selected in the ComboBox at the top of the form, I should check the username and then populate all entries with that username. Correct?

      • 3 años atrás
    2. alotsch
      Organizador del concurso
      • 3 años atrás

      You are coorect - the entries which shall be displayed in the DataGridView can be filtered by selecting a certain User in the User-ComboBox at the top - if no user is chosen in this ComboBox all entries shall be displayed in the DataGridView.

      • 3 años atrás
  • alotsch
    Organizador del concurso
    • 3 años atrás

    What I mean is that the ComboBox in the DataGridView Column shall be filled with the same entries as the User ComboBox at the top (e.g. User 1, User 2, User 3). However, only the item from the ComboBox which has been selected in the respective row (e.g. User 1) shall be stored in the DB for the respective row. Hope this helps!

    • 3 años atrás
    1. endlessflier
      endlessflier
      • 3 años atrás

      I had developed the several projects which is same with this.
      I

      • 3 años atrás
    2. kmpal
      kmpal
      • 3 años atrás

      My entry is complete with your required functions pls start chat so I can send you vs solution

      •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    Hi, is using Entity Framework mandatory? Also, what is the approximate number of entries you're expecting in the USER table?

    • 3 años atrás
    1. alotsch
      Organizador del concurso
      • 3 años atrás

      Please use EF - there shall be no limits in the USER table.

      • 3 años atrás
    2. muhammadasif0344
      muhammadasif0344
      • 3 años atrás

      hi friends. visit this link below that i am sendingit to you and you will get benefit from it. so please visit it. Do not ignore it pleasssssssssssssseeeee thank you http://Cash4Visits.com/ref.php?refId=338442

      •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    Please do rate and provide feedback for #6 . I have included the link to the setup for the application in a private message.

    •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    Working on it, request you to kindly wait before awarding a winner.

    •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    I have no issue to complete this program. I can build first version in 48 hrs. Let me know what you want to know from me before you give your custom controls. If you give the custom control library, I will start to build and send first version in 48 hrs even though you don't hire me. After you check my first version, you may hire me if you like that. Let me know if you are Okay for my suggestion.

    •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    I think you are good C# programmer because you built fine Custom Controls. What issue do you have to compete this project?

    •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    Hi alotsch, this project is too easy and clear. What do you want to know from developers?

    •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    Thanks, I'll start working on it. I hope you'll wait until the end of the contest before choosing a winner.

    •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    https://www.dropbox.com/s/h4yfhryvqtshy86/WinFormDataGridView.exe?dl=0

    • 3 años atrás
  • endlessflier
    endlessflier
    • 3 años atrás

    May I submit the custom datagridview which is developed for the other project ?

    • 3 años atrás
    1. endlessflier
      endlessflier
      • 3 años atrás

      I have rich of experiences the datagrid view customization and Excel export.

      • 3 años atrás
  • tauqirpervez
    tauqirpervez
    • 3 años atrás

    Also, can I use WPF instead of Windows Forms?

    • 3 años atrás
    1. AXING918
      AXING918
      • 3 años atrás

      https://onedrive.live.com/redir?resid=3DE823914D518B6!178&authkey=!AP53RUwgZKDs-TQ&ithint=folder%2cPNG

      • 3 años atrás
    2. AXING918
      AXING918
      • 3 años atrás

      I built that by using Winform

      • 3 años atrás
  • alotsch
    Organizador del concurso
    • 3 años atrás

    Hope this will help in the first step to get a better idea regarding the Custom Controls. I will leave it as a Contest for the moment (whereby I agree a Project would have been more suitable). However, I propose that I will finally provide the Custom Controls to the person which wins the Contest. In case of any questions or comments please let me know. Regards, Alexander

    • 3 años atrás
  • alotsch
    Organizador del concurso
    • 3 años atrás

    https://onedrive.live.com/redir?resid=3DE823914D518B6!178&authkey=!AP53RUwgZKDs-TQ&ithint=folder%2cPNG

    • 3 años atrás
  • alotsch
    Organizador del concurso
    • 3 años atrás

    Dear Developers! Thanks for your comments so far. I have uploaded a short video in OneDrive explaining the functionality of the four Custom Controls which need to be hosted in the DataGridView. You can find the video (and a screenshot of how the Custom Controls are currently implemented) under the following link:

    • 3 años atrás
  • danielpiechocki
    danielpiechocki
    • 3 años atrás

    Hi I also need this Custom Controls

    • 3 años atrás
  • pamrulla
    pamrulla
    • 3 años atrás

    pdf says "Custom Controls will be provided" could you please provide them

    • 3 años atrás
  • pamrulla
    pamrulla
    • 3 años atrás

    Hello, I have just started to work on your project.

    • 3 años atrás
  • kmpal
    kmpal
    • 3 años atrás

    Provide missing files please

    • 3 años atrás
  • DigitalInfoBytes
    DigitalInfoBytes
    • 3 años atrás

    Could you please provide custom controls? And what is the time line you are looking for?

    • 3 años atrás
  • DigitalInfoBytes
    DigitalInfoBytes
    • 3 años atrás

    Hi,

    • 3 años atrás
  • vw7209238vw
    vw7209238vw
    • 3 años atrás

    This contest probably not guide you to the best solution, done so fast and only to win the contest, it is not a typical job to a contest. Like a logo design for example.

    • 3 años atrás
  • vw7209238vw
    vw7209238vw
    • 3 años atrás

    YES! mahershahmeer, you are right. alotsch, please create a project and invite us. I have all parts developed in before projects, just need to put those together. I will not run the risk of lost my time. There are some concepts, validations, and procedures to develop carefully so this time wil be lost if other win. It is not so in a project. You willl have a time to select the best you rank by yourself according to previous works and profiles.

    • 3 años atrás
  • vw6593970vw
    vw6593970vw
    • 3 años atrás

    Hello, I have just started to work on your project.

    • 3 años atrás
  • zuiguanglong
    zuiguanglong
    • 3 años atrás

    I'd like to perform your task now and i am free now.

    • 3 años atrás
  • zuiguanglong
    zuiguanglong
    • 3 años atrás

    Hello

    • 3 años atrás
  • hashmiu
    hashmiu
    • 3 años atrás

    hi

    • 3 años atrás
    1. hashmiu
      hashmiu
      • 3 años atrás

      I am willing to do this project let discuss the details of project

      •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    I think the same thing as mahershahmeer.
    I have been building the windows form already too.
    I hope you to post a job. so freelancers can bid and you can choice best bid.
    I will bid with my own proposal. I can finish this project in 2 days.
    Best Regards
    Li

    • 3 años atrás
  • AXING918
    AXING918
    • 3 años atrás

    Hi,

    • 3 años atrás
  • Wurfel IT Private Limited
    Wurfel IT Private Limited
    • 3 años atrás

    Hi there!

    I can work on this project, but as this is a Contest; I won't be able to start work on this project. Let me make you understand this.

    This project is completely custom, though i already worked on the modules, that your project requires. But still it will take time to make all things work together. And so other developers will also be trying to achieve the same thing. And when you'll award the contest to one Freelancer, efforts of others will be ruined. I'd suggest you to create a "Project" instead of "Contest". That will attract good freelancers, who have good reputation. I hope you will be able to understand my concern. Thanks

    Best,
    Maher Shahmeer

    • 3 años atrás

Mostrar más comentarios

Cómo comenzar con los concursos

  • Publica tu concurso

    Publica tu concurso Fácil y rápido

  • Recibe montones de propuestas

    Consigue toneladas de propuestas De todo el mundo

  • Elige la mejor propuesta

    Elige la mejor propuesta ¡Descarga fácilmente los archivos!

Publica un concurso ahora o únete a nosotros hoy